The Aviator is a movie set in the 30s based on the life of Howard Hughes, the famous millionaire, movie maker, and aircraft builder. It covers his undertaking to make the most expensive movie of all time, and the various projects and events that took place during his life, such as his various record breaking achievements, and the design and construction of some of the most revolutionary aircraft. Namely the Hercules flying boat which was the largest aircraft of the time, and led the way for the massive aircraft that are in widespread use now.
